The carbody structures of the future hydrogen train have passed testing

The carbodies meet all regulatory requirements

The Tver Carriage Works sent four carbodies of the driving cars (models 62-4585 and 62-4586), as well as two sets of elements for the booster section (model 62-4587), of the new hydrogen train (model 62-4584) to the Demikhovo Engineering Plant. This was reported by the enterprise's press service.

The reliability of the carbody structures was checked during testing. Specialists subjected the carbody of the hydrogen train's driving car to loads, simulating the longitudinal forces created by passengers.

In addition to load modeling, our task is to subsequently analyze the results for each studied zone obtained by the strain-gauge method.
Aleksandr Smirnov, leading engineer of TIVa

To monitor the condition of the structure, more than 250 strain gauges were installed (devices in the form of a zigzag conductor on a flexible backing, whose resistance changes depending on its deformation), which exceeds standard parameters. This made it possible to more accurately assess the stresses on the carbody, in particular in the areas subject to the greatest loads.

The tests showed that the carbodies meet all regulatory requirements. Testing of the carbody of the intermediate car of the hydrogen train (model 62-4588) is currently continuing.
